What is IGF-1 DES?
IGF-1 DES (Des(1-3) IGF-1) is a truncated analogue of insulin-like growth factor 1 lacking the first three N-terminal amino acids (Gly-Pro-Glu). This structural modification significantly reduces binding affinity to IGF binding proteins (IGFBPs), resulting in dramatically enhanced bioavailability and approximately 10-fold greater potency in cell proliferation assays compared to native IGF-1. IGF-1 DES is a critical research tool for studying IGF-1 receptor (IGF-1R) signalling independent of IGFBP regulation, enabling researchers to isolate direct receptor-mediated effects.

IGF-1 DES (Des(1-3) IGF-1) is a truncated variant of IGF-1 lacking the first three amino acids. It is studied for its enhanced bioactivity compared to full-length IGF-1, particularly in cell proliferation, tissue growth signalling, and IGF binding protein interaction research.
IGF-1 DES lacks the N-terminal tripeptide (Gly-Pro-Glu), which reduces its affinity for IGF binding proteins (IGFBPs). This results in greater free bioavailability and approximately 10-fold higher potency in cell proliferation assays compared to native IGF-1.
IGF-1 DES binds the IGF-1 receptor (IGF-1R) and activates downstream PI3K/Akt and MAPK/ERK signalling pathways. Its reduced IGFBP binding means a higher proportion remains unbound and bioactive in experimental systems.
Store lyophilised IGF-1 DES at -20°C for long-term stability. Once reconstituted, keep at 2-8°C and use within 2-3 weeks. Avoid repeated freeze-thaw cycles to maintain peptide integrity.
